He's Crazy
James stood on the top deck looking out towards the ocean. His back was away from the entrance. Why can't she accept my feelings? James thought, thinking of Fallon. Why can't she see that we're meant to be together? He sighed, and continued to watch the water. The top deck was small, but had a full view of the rest of the ship. His back faced away from the only door to the deck, as he daydreamed of him and Fallon together. The door opened, and Fallon stepped onto the deck.
"Oh, why did you want to meet me here James?" Fallon didn't need to ask if it was him who wanted to meet her, he was the only one there. He stood up and walked over to her. He tried to kiss her, but she pushed him back. "You really need to stop that."
"Why? I know you want it." He smirked. It was as if Fallon hadn't told him that she didn't want to be with him. Fallon rolled her eyes, she was sick of his attitude. He wasn't like this when they'd first met, it was only after he developed a crush on her.
"Listen, James." She paused to take a breath and make sure he was paying attention. "I don't love you, ok? I don't have feelings for you. You need to back off and stop trying to kiss me. It will never happen." She went to turn back, but he grabbed her hand and pulled her back so she was facing him. His attitude had changed completely. The smirk from his face had disappeared, and in its place was a stone cold stare.
"We're meant to be together, Fallon." He laughed a little before pushing her to the ground. He restrained her using his body.
"What are you doing? James, you're scaring me now." She looked at him, and his face was in that emotionless stare. She tried to push him off, but he was too strong.
"You don't get it." His mouth contorted into a smile, but his eyes remained cold. His breathing quickened, as did his words. "We will be together in the end, you don't have a choice." Fallon tried again to push him off, not allowing the tears in her eyes to show. When she realised she couldn't push him off, she screamed, hoping to get attention from someone on another deck. "We're going to get married one day." He continued, ignoring her screams. Her throat was sore from calling for help. She felt like no one was coming. Who would help her anyway? She let out a sob, and the tears she had been holding back fell from her eyes.
"Get off of her!" A voice shouted. She could hear footsteps near her. She tried to look at who it was, but he was holding her down too hard. She recognised the voice though. It was Noah. He managed to push James off of her, then offered his hand to her. Fallon put her hand into Noah's, just like when they had first met, and he pulled her up. "You ok?" Fallon couldn't speak, she didn't know what to say, and her voice still hurt. She nodded her head, shaking out a tear, then ran back to her room.
